According to current trends, what focus are Venture Capitalists taking towards investments?

Venture Capitalists are increasingly focusing on sustainability and ethical investing as societal awareness of environmental issues and social responsibility grows. This trend reflects a broader shift in investor preferences toward companies that not only promise financial returns but also contribute positively to the environment and society. Investors recognize that sustainable practices can lead to competitive advantages, such as enhanced brand loyalty and reduced regulatory risks, ultimately driving long-term profitability.

Furthermore, the integration of environmental, social, and governance (ESG) criteria into investment decisions has become pivotal for many funds, aligning their portfolios with global sustainability goals. This alignment not only captures the growing consumer demand for responsible business practices but also positions these investments favorably in light of increasing governmental policies advocating for sustainable growth. Consequently, VCs are actively seeking opportunities in sectors like renewable energy, sustainable agriculture, and technology that facilitates enhanced sustainability, making this focus a hallmark of current investment trends.
